Remove
Psalm 119:39
Turn away my reproach which I fear: for thy judgments are good.
Psalm 39:8
Deliver me from all my transgressions: make me not the reproach of the foolish.
Psalm 42:10
As with a sword in my bones, my enemies reproach me; while they say daily to me, Where is thy God?
Psalm 68:9
Thou, O God, didst send a plentiful rain, by which thou didst confirm thy inheritance, when it was weary.
Psalm 123:3
Have mercy upon us, O LORD, have mercy upon us; for we are exceedingly filled with contempt.
1 Samuel 25:10
And Nabal answered David's servants, and said, Who is David? and who is the son of Jesse? there are many servants in these days that break away every man from his master.
2 Samuel 16:7
And thus said Shimei when he cursed, Come out, come out, thou bloody man, and thou man of Belial:
Job 16:20
My friends scorn me: but my eye poureth out tears to God.
Job 19:2
How long will ye vex my soul, and break me in pieces with words?
Hebrews 13:13
Let us go forth therefore to him without the camp, bearing his reproach.
For i have
Psalm 37:3
Trust in the LORD, and do good; so shalt thou dwell in the land, and verily thou shalt be fed.
1 Peter 2:20
For what glory is it, if, when ye are buffeted for your faults, ye bear it patiently? but if, when ye do well, and suffer for it, ye bear it patiently, this is acceptable with God.
1 Peter 3:16
Having a good conscience; that, whereas they speak evil of you, as of evil-doers, they may be ashamed that falsely accuse your good deportment in Christ.
1 Peter 4:14
If ye are reproached for the name of Christ, happy are ye; for the spirit of glory and of God resteth upon you. On their part he is evil spoken of, but on your part he is glorified.
